Biography of robert de niro

Robert Anthony De Niro (/ də ˈnɪəroʊ / də NEER-roh; Italian: [de ˈniːro]; born Aug) is an American actor, director, and film producer. He is considered to be one of the greatest and most influential actors of his generation. Robert De Niro first gained fame for his role in Bang the Drum Slowly (), but he gained his reputation as a volatile actor in Mean Streets (), which was his first film with director Martin Scorsese. Robert De Niro (born Aug, New York City, New York, U.S.) is one of cinema’s most acclaimed actors, famous for his uncompromising portrayals of violent and abrasive characters and, later in his career, for his comic depictions of cranky old men.
